Mission: To shape the future of richmond by preserving our distinctive historic character, sparking revitalization and championing our past and future architectural legacy.
Programs: Preservation programs: expenditures are for projects to acquire and preserve houses, buildings, monuments, sites and objects in and around richmond, va that are connected with, illustrative of, or unique to the history and culture of the richmond area. Activities include restoration work at monumental church, including painting, carpentry and roof repairs, and planning neighborhood revitalization work in historic neighborhoods. Ongoing maintenance of st. John's mews in church hill is provided by historic richmond every year. Other activities include updating and monitoring easements; working with organizations such as the commission of architectural review to ensure continued protection of historic properties and encouraging the rescue of neglected properties. In addition, historic richmond provided assistance with restoration project planning for a historic masons' hall in shockoe bottom.
education programs: expenditures are for programs that promote the understanding of the history, architecture, and culture of the richmond, va area. Historic richmond works actively to reduce blight, advocating for building stabilization and title clearing so historic buildings can be purchased and restored. Historic richmond also sponsors an educational lecture series highlighting the importance of preservation to the community and hosts a rehab expo, where attendees have the opportunity to learn about a variety of topics related to the care, maintenance, restoration and rehabilitation of historic homes. Additional educational activities include monthly tours of local historic sites, hosting historic house and garden tours, participating in a colonial christmas re-enactment and creating publications to highlight the historic, architectural, and cultural significance of historic districts, buildings, and neighborhoods. Historic richmond also hosts an awards program to recognize professionals working in neighborhood revitalization, blight reduction and historic preservation in the richmond region.
